Union Budget and Government Schemes Update for the Broking Sector
- Securities Market Reforms: Budget announcements on faster settlement cycles, improved disclosure norms, and digital infrastructure upgrades support efficiency in the broking ecosystem.
- GST and Compliance Simplification: Simplified GST processes for financial services reduce operational friction for brokerage firms.
- Digital Public Infrastructure Push:The government's emphasis on digital transactions and financial inclusion expands market participation, benefiting broking activities.
- Capital Market Development Measures: Policies encouraging retail participation, SME listings, and regulatory transparency indirectly support the growth of the broking sector.

Overview of Top Broking Stocks in India
360 One WAM Ltd
360 One WAM Ltd operates in wealth and asset management, offering portfolio management, advisory, and investment solutions to individuals and institutions. The company focuses on financial planning, customised strategies, and a broad range of market-linked products.
Angel One Ltd
Angel One Ltd is a technology-driven broking and investment platform offering trading in equities, commodities, derivatives, and mutual funds. It provides digital tools, research insights, and advisory features to support retail participation in India’s capital markets.
IIFL Finance Ltd
IIFL Finance Ltd is a diversified financial services company offering loans across gold, home, business, and personal segments. It operates through a wide branch network and digital channels, serving retail and small business borrowers across India.
Choice International Ltd
Choice International Ltd provides financial services across broking, investment banking, advisory, and wealth management. The company serves retail and institutional clients with research-driven insights, market access, and portfolio-focused solutions.
JM Financial Ltd
JM Financial Ltd operates across investment banking, lending, asset management, and securities broking. The company offers services in capital markets, wealth management, and credit solutions, supported by diversified financial expertise and established client relationships.
What are Broking Stocks?
Broking stocks represent listed companies that operate in India’s securities broking and investment services industry. These companies provide trading platforms for equities, derivatives, commodities, and mutual funds, and also offer research, advisory tools, and investment products. Their performance reflects trading activity, investor participation, and overall market sentiment.

Do broking companies earn only from brokerage fees?
No. Broking companies may also generate revenue from margin funding, distribution of financial products, subscriptions, and interest income, depending on their business model.Are broking stocks dependent on market conditions?
